The act of removing the main stem of a plant above a selected node is a cultivation technique used to manipulate growth patterns. This process encourages lateral branching, leading to a bushier structure. For instance, a young tomato plant might have its central leader pruned to promote the development of side shoots, which ultimately increases fruit production.

The importance of this technique lies in its ability to increase yield and improve plant health. By redirecting the plant’s energy from vertical growth to horizontal growth, it can support more flowers and fruits. Historically, gardeners and agriculturalists have employed this method to manage plant size, enhance sunlight penetration, and improve air circulation, thereby mitigating the risk of fungal diseases and optimizing resource utilization.

The act of propagating a persimmon tree from its seed involves specific steps crucial for successful germination and seedling development. This process begins with seed extraction from ripe fruit, followed by stratification to break dormancy, and culminates in sowing the prepared seed in a suitable growing medium. For instance, a grower might collect seeds from a locally adapted variety, stratify them in moist sand within a refrigerator, and then plant the seeds in individual pots filled with well-draining potting mix.

Raising persimmon trees from seed offers several advantages, including the potential for genetic diversity and the possibility of developing rootstocks adapted to specific soil conditions. Historically, seed propagation was a primary method of expanding persimmon orchards, allowing growers to select for desirable traits over generations. Furthermore, understanding the process contributes to the conservation of native persimmon species and supports sustainable fruit production practices.

The propagation of fig trees via sections of dormant wood, known as cuttings, represents a common method for generating new plants genetically identical to the parent. Success in this process hinges upon proper technique, encompassing preparation, placement, and subsequent care of the severed branch segments to facilitate root development and establishment of a viable sapling. Specifically, optimal procedures involve selecting healthy material, preparing the soil or rooting medium, and ensuring adequate moisture and temperature conditions to promote successful rooting.

Employing this vegetative propagation technique offers several advantages. It allows for rapid multiplication of desirable cultivars, preserving specific traits absent in seedling propagation. Further, using cuttings avoids potential issues with seed viability and genetic variation, resulting in a predictable and reliable method for expanding fig orchards or home gardens. Historically, this method has been pivotal in disseminating improved varieties across geographical boundaries, contributing significantly to fig cultivation worldwide.
